About N,N-dimethyl-7-[5-(trifluoromethyl)-1H-pyrazol-4-yl]-8,9,10,11-tetrahydro-3H-pyrazolo[4,3-a]phenanthridine-1-carboxamide

N,N-dimethyl-7-[5-(trifluoromethyl)-1H-pyrazol-4-yl]-8,9,10,11-tetrahydro-3H-pyrazolo[4,3-a]phenanthridine-1-carboxamide (PubChem CID 155151709) has the molecular formula C21H19F3N6O and a molecular weight of 428.42 g/mol. Its IUPAC name is N,N-dimethyl-7-[5-(trifluoromethyl)-1H-pyrazol-4-yl]-8,9,10,11-tetrahydro-3H-pyrazolo[4,3-a]phenanthridine-1-carboxamide.
